What is a CSS developer?

CSS Developers are professionals who specialize in using Cascading Style Sheets (CSS) to design, style, and layout web pages. They work closely with HTML and sometimes JavaScript to ensure that websites are visually appealing, responsive, and consistent across different devices and browsers. CSS Developers may also be responsible for optimizing site performance and maintaining brand guidelines through precise styling. Their work is essential for creating user-friendly and aesthetically pleasing web experiences.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a CSS developer?

To thrive as a CSS Developer, you need a solid understanding of CSS, HTML, and responsive web design principles, often supported by experience in front-end development. Familiarity with preprocessors like SASS or LESS, version control systems such as Git, and frameworks like Bootstrap is commonly required. Attention to detail, creativity, and strong communication skills help CSS Developers craft visually appealing and user-friendly interfaces while collaborating with design and development teams. These skills are crucial for delivering high-quality, maintainable code that ensures seamless user experiences across devices.

How do CSS developers typically collaborate with designers and front-end developers during a project?

CSS Developers often work closely with UI/UX designers to translate design mockups into responsive, visually consistent web interfaces. They also collaborate with front-end developers to ensure that styles integrate seamlessly with JavaScript functionality and maintain accessibility standards. Regular communication, code reviews, and use of version control systems like Git are common practices to streamline teamwork and address challenges such as cross-browser compatibility and performance optimization.

Is CSS enough to get a job?

For a CSS developer role, knowledge of CSS is essential but usually not sufficient on its own; employers often require skills in HTML, JavaScript, and familiarity with frameworks or version control. Building a strong portfolio, understanding responsive design, and gaining experience with tools like Chrome DevTools can improve job prospects. Additional skills and practical experience are typically necessary to secure employment in web development.

What is the difference between Css Developer vs Front-End Developer?

AspectCss DeveloperFront-End Developer
Required SkillsCSS, HTML, basic JavaScriptCSS, HTML, JavaScript, frameworks (React, Angular)
Work EnvironmentFocus on styling and layoutDesign, development, and implementation of user interfaces
Common Industry UsageSpecialized in CSS stylingBroader role including UI/UX and scripting

While Css Developers primarily focus on styling websites using CSS, Front-End Developers handle a wider range of tasks including coding, designing, and implementing interactive features. Both roles require knowledge of HTML and CSS, but Front-End Developers often work with JavaScript frameworks and have a broader scope in web development projects.
